Hapoel Be'er Sheva is an Israeli club originally from the city of Be'er Sheva. It is one of the most successful clubs in the Israeli Premier League, having won the championship five times (three consecutive times between 2015 and 2018). It is also the first club in Israeli history to compete in the now-defunct UEFA Cup, along with Hapoel Tel Aviv.
Hapoel Be'er Sheva has competed in European competitions for the past six seasons without interruption, with its greatest success being qualifying for the round of 32 in the 2016/17 season, eliminating two European powerhouses, Inter Milan and Southampton, in the group stage. In the 2019/20 season, it signed a sponsorship agreement with Kelme, continuing to make its mark in the Israeli Premier League and throughout Europe.
